Seasonal foods for early November

Yum! Asian pears.
For early November, seasonal foods in Washington State include: Apples, Asian Pears, Beets, Blackberries, Blueberries, Brussels Sprouts, Cabbage, Carrots, Celery, Grapes, Mushrooms, Onions, Pears, Potatoes, Pumpkins, Radishes, Raspberries, Rutabaga, Spinach, and Turnips.
